My client is a dynamic and innovative company and they pride themselves on delivering exceptional service and value to their clients. They are currently seeking a detail-oriented and motivated Part-Time Accounts Assistant to join the finance team.
Key Responsibilities:
- Process accounts payable and receivable transactions.
- Reconcile bank statements and ensure accuracy of financial records.
- Support month-end and year-end close processes.
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of all financial transactions.
- Assist with payroll processing and employee expense reports.
- Provide administrative support to the finance team as needed.
Requirements:
- Proven experience as an Accounts Assistant or in a similar role.
- Proficiency in accounting software (e.g., QuickBooks, Sage, Xero).
- Strong knowledge of MS Office, particularly Excel.
- Excellent attention to detail and accuracy.
- Good organizational and time management skills.
- Strong communication skills, both written and verbal.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
